Minister of Finance (Menkeu) Sri Mulyani revealed that the government continues its commitment to infrastructure development as a strategic capital in achieving its ideals towards developed countries.

The Minister of Finance explained that the government through the Ministry of Public Works and Public Housing (PUPR) has consistently carried out construction of a number of facilities, such as dams, toll roads, housing, to bridges and college campuses.

After being completed, he continued, the various facilities were then transferred to third parties to be managed and utilized with the status of state assets.

"I get reports from the Ministry of PUPR almost every week giving grants (to assets that have been completed) to many parties, such as campuses, social institutions, and others that can be used by the community," he said in Jakarta on Wednesday, November 23.

The Minister of Finance added that a number of these assets were established thanks to state money in the state budget. Then, the transferred assets have the status of grants so that the listing is no longer within the scope of the Ministry of Finance as a state treasury institution.

"I often tell Pak Bas (Basuki Hadimuljono, Minister of PUPR), he is extraordinary because almost every week he gives grants, and his grants do not play around reaching billions, tens of billions, sometimes hundreds of billions," he said.

Furthermore, the Minister of Finance said that the concept of development must continue to be sustainable and can be enjoyed by the wider community. The reason is, every development fund that disburses from the state budget is the contribution of the Indonesian people.

"We need to build character, if we use people's money, we must be able to produce something that is felt by the benefits of the people as well," he stressed.

For information, the realization of the PUPR Ministry's budget ceiling as of August 23, 2022 is IDR 47.7 trillion. This figure is equivalent to 41 percent of the total budget of IDR 116.3 trillion with physical progress of 46.9 percent.
